About the role
The Economics Insights Manager will play a central role in delivering high-quality research, robust economic analysis, and strong thought leadership that enhances organisation's reputation as a trusted voice on financial, business, and economic matters and helps it achieve its ambition within its new strategy Direction 2030 to lead conversations on issues that matter for the profession and business. Working closely with the Chief Economist, the postholder will generate unique and impactful insights that support members, inform public debate, and underpin policy engagement with government and other stakeholders
Responsibilities:
Deliver clear and impactful economic research and commentary on key trends, data, fiscal events and developments relevant to the accountancy profession for organisation's publications, media, and digital platforms.
Produce high-quality primary research, including delivery of organisation's Business Confidence Monitor.
Provide vigorous economic analysis to inform organisation's policy positions and to present to external audiences, identifying key trends and explaining the 'why' behind the numbers.
Help ensure the highest ethical and methodological standards and best practices are used for conducting research, insight and data collection.
Manage projects with external research partners, think tanks, and academics to generate original insights.Requirements:
Extensive background in economics, with strong experience in applied economic analysis, research, or forecasting (e.g., from government, consultancy, or professional bodies).
Strong expertise in producing economic commentary, reports, or publications for external technical and non-technical audiences.
Experience of running primary research projects with expertise in questionnaire design, sampling techniques, weighting and quota management to avoid data bias. Knowledge of Market Research Society's Code of Conduct would be desirable.
Strong quantitative and qualitative research skills, including proficiency with economic data and analytical tools such as advanced Microsoft Excel, PowerPoint, SQL, or Power BI.
Excellent communication, stakeholder management and collaborative skills with the ability to engage and influence internal and external stakeholders.
